Book overview:
About the Book Amulets in Human Civilization: Socio-Cultural, Religious, and Spiritual Dimensions presents an interdisciplinary exploration of the role of amulets throughout the long arc of human civilization. This book reveals how amulets function as symbols of protection, identity, and spiritual aspiration across diverse cultural and religious traditions. Drawing on anthropology, religious studies, and cultural history, it traces the global trajectory of amulet use—from Asia to the Middle East, Africa, and Europe—demonstrating how these small objects embody profound meanings within human experience.

- Samsurizal is a lecturer and writer specializing in socio-cultural, religious, and spiritual studies. Since 2007, he has been serving as a faculty member at the Islamic College of Balaiselasa YPPTI Pesisir Selatan, Indonesia. Alongside his academic role, he is an active researcher and prolific author, with numerous books and scholarly articles published in reputable journals. His works often explore the intersections of tradition, culture, and religion, highlighting both historical and contemporary perspectives. Through his academic contributions, he seeks to advance critical discourse on Islamic studies, spirituality, and broader socio-cultural issues. Samsurizal is also engaged in intellectual and educational activities that promote cross-cultural understanding and the dissemination of knowledge. His research and writings are intended not only for academic audiences but also for the wider public, aiming to build bridges between scholarly inquiry and societal needs.
